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i 2026 Date, Parana Time and Shravana Nakshatra

In the path of devotion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i 2026 is regarded as a day when the seeker turns to the intense yet compassionate Narasimha form of Lord Vishnu for protection from fear, obstacles and adverse forces. This Dwadashi Tithi is considered especially helpful for those who wish to deepen courage, faith and a sense of divine shelter.

In 2026 the fast of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i will be observed on Sunday, 15 March 2026. The Dwadashi Tithi will begin on 15 March 2026 at 09:16 AM and will end on 16 March 2026 at 09:40 AM. Shravana Nakshatra will run from 15 March at 04:49 AM to 16 March at 05:56 AM, which enhances the spiritual strength of this observance. For breaking the fast the most suitable time on the next day will be 16 March between 05:56 AM and 08:09 AM, while Dwadashi will continue until 09:40 AM and Shravana will end exactly at 05:56 AM.

What is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i

According to the Hindu calendar Narasimha Dwadashi is celebrated on Phalguna Shukla Dwadashi. About fifteen days after that, during the Krishna Paksha, comes another Dwadashi which is known as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i.

On Phalguna Shukla Dwadashi

  • devotees remember the Narasimha pastime,
  • the fall of the demon Hiranyakashipu,
  • and the fearless devotion of Prahlada.

Roughly fifteen days later, when the Moon moves through the waning phase,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i arrives. The day reminds the seeker that

  • just as light grows in the bright fortnight,
  • in the dark fortnight also inner light can grow if one takes shelter of Narasimha and transforms inner darkness through patience and faith.

The spirit of worshipping Lord Narasimha

On this day devotees offer special worship to Lord Vishnu in the form of Narasimha.

The Puranic narrative tells that

  • the demon king Hiranyakashipu reached extremes of arrogance and cruelty,
  • his son Prahlada remained a devotee of Vishnu even as a child and refused to accept the demonic ways of his father,
  • to protect the vow given to Hiranyakashipu and yet save Prahlada, Lord Vishnu appeared in a form that was neither man nor animal and neither bound by day nor night, the form of Narasimha,
  • and destroyed Hiranyakashipu.

The teaching is that

  • when all worldly supports seem to fail,
  • and when injustice appears too strong,

divine protection still finds a way to reach the sincere devotee.

How to observe the Krishna Narasimha Vrat

Preparations and disciplines

The method for Krishna Narasimha Vrat

  • is generally understood to be similar to the procedure followed for Narasimha Dwadashi on Phalguna Shukla Dwadashi.

As a general guideline

  • the devotee begins preparation one day earlier by
    • preferring sattvic food,
    • guarding speech,
    • avoiding negative habits.

On the Dwadashi day

  • one bathes early and wears clean, peaceful clothing,
  • then takes the vow of the fast with focused remembrance of Lord Narasimha.

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i 2026: suggested Puja and fast sequence

StepWhat can be done
Step 1Bathe in the morning, wear clean clothes and take the Narasimha vow
Step 2Prepare a clean altar and install an image or form of Lord Narasimha
Step 3Offer incense, lamp, Akshata, sandal paste, flowers and tulasi
Step 4Chant Narasimha stotra, Vishnu Sahasranama or the names of Hari
Step 5Observe a fast or light fruit diet and avoid anger and indulgence
Step 6In the evening again perform Arati and prayers
Step 7On the next morning break the fast within the Parana time with sattvic food

In some families

  • devotees begin fasting from Ekadashi itself
    and then complete the observance by breaking the fast on Dwadashi morning.

The main emphasis throughout

  • is on nonviolence,
  • truthful conduct,
  • and purity in thought, speech and action.

When and how should Parana be done

Dwadashi Parana in 2026

For Krishna Narasimha Dwadashi 2026

  • the Parana time is on 16 March from 05:56 AM to 08:09 AM.
  • On the same day Dwadashi ends at 09:40 AM.
  • Shravana Nakshatra ends at 05:56 AM, which coincides with the opening of the Parana window.

Those who wish to follow the vrata in a traditional way

  • are advised to complete their fast and take food within this interval.

A simple way to perform Parana

At the time of Parana

  • devotees can first offer water, tulasi and simple sattvic food to Lord Narasimha,
  • then sit peacefully with family and accept the Prasad and meal.

If possible

  • spending a little time in chanting or quiet prayer before eating
    helps close the fast in a more inward and grateful mood.
